Project Partner : Liam Bonnar This project explored and questioned limits on the documentation of buildings - existing and imagined. Working closely with an existing piece of Edinburgh's urban built fabric as the site of study, documentation and design project. The aim of this project was to propose a new contemporary City Exchange for Edinburgh: a public building that comprised an interlinked arrangement of a variety of public and private spaces. Alongside selected existing city functions, the building becomes an 'Energy Exchange'. The new City Exchange brief is to reprogramme the whole of the building, to create a distinctive new public route, entrance and sequence of spaces for exchange(s) which connect Cockburn Street with the existing public face to the High Street. |
